Analysis

Philippines recorded 672.3 USD for ginger, raw — producer price in 2023.

That represents a change of down 12.1% on the previous year and up 12.3% over ten years.

Over the whole period, ginger, raw — producer price in Philippines peaked at 1,508 USD in 2015 and was at its lowest, 184.6 USD, in 2000.

Philippines ranks 24th of 28 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

Ginger, raw — Producer Price in Philippines, year by year

Annual values for Ginger, raw — Producer Price (USD/tonne) in Philippines, 1991 to 2023.
Year USD Change
1991 235.8 USD
1992 439.8 USD +86.5%
1993 397.1 USD -9.7%
1994 211.6 USD -46.7%
1995 224 USD +5.9%
1996 584.8 USD +161.1%
1997 1,199 USD +105.1%
1998 919 USD -23.4%
1999 240 USD -73.9%
2000 184.6 USD -23.1%
2001 213.8 USD +15.8%
2002 448.2 USD +109.6%
2003 407.9 USD -9.0%
2004 288.7 USD -29.2%
2005 213.7 USD -26.0%
2006 199 USD -6.9%
2007 354.7 USD +78.2%
2008 876.5 USD +147.1%
2009 681.6 USD -22.2%
2010 799.4 USD +17.3%
2011 523.9 USD -34.5%
2012 344.1 USD -34.3%
2013 598.4 USD +73.9%
2014 1,427 USD +138.4%
2015 1,508 USD +5.7%
2016 823.9 USD -45.4%
2017 471.4 USD -42.8%
2018 522.6 USD +10.9%
2019 960.3 USD +83.8%
2020 1,446 USD +50.5%
2021 1,158 USD -19.9%
2022 764.9 USD -34.0%
2023 672.3 USD -12.1%

This sub-domain contains data on agriculture producer prices and the producer price index. Agriculture producer prices are prices received by farmers for primary crops, live animals and livestock primary products as collected at the point of initial sale (prices paid at the farm gate). Annual data are provided from 1991 (while mothly data start in January 2010) for 180 countries and 212 products. The producer price index is the index of agricultural producer prices that measures the average annual change over time in the selling prices received by farmers (prices at the farm gate or at the first point of sale). The three categories of producer price index available in FAOSTAT comprise: single-item price index, commodity group index and the agriculture producer price index.
